The path of a baseball after it is hit is modelled by the equation h=-4.98t2+12.51t+1.36, where h is the height, in metres, of the ball and t is the time, in seconds, after the ball is hit.
a. Find the maximum height that the ball reaches, to the nearest hundredth of a metre.
b. Determine the height of the ball, to the nearest hundredth of a metre, at 2.5 seconds.
c. Determine when the ball is at a height of 8 m, to the nearest hundredth of a second.
d. State the y-intercept of the graph to the nearest hundredth. Describe what the y-intercept represents in the context of this question.
e. i. Find the coordinates of both x-intercepts of the graph to the nearest hundredth.
ii. State what the positive x-intercept represents in the context of this problem.
iii. Explain why the negative x-intercept is not valid in the context of this problem.
